Sheet Pan Nachos

Feb 10, 2024

You can’t go wrong with nachos for dinner. Tortilla chips, spiced ground beef, lots of melty cheese, topped with fresh guac and chipotle sour cream.

Ingredients

  • 1 pound ground beef

  • 3 tablespoons Taco Seasoning
  • 1 garlic clove, grated

  • 2 avocados

  • 3 limes

  • 1/2 cup cilantro, chopped

  • 1/2 cup sour cream

  • 2 chipotle peppers, chopped

  • 3 cups shredded cheese

  • 1 tomato, chopped

  • 1 jalapeno, sliced

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il

  • 1 bag of tortilla chips

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 400 degrees

  2.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Add garlic and cook for about a minute before adding the ground beef. Cook until browned.  Add the taco seasoning and 1/4 cup water to the ground beef. Mix together and simmer.

  3. To assemble the nachos place a layer of chips on a sheet pan and top with cheese. Add another layer of chips and top with the ground beef and more cheese. Bake in the oven for 6 minutes until the cheese is ooey gooey.

  4. While the cheese melts make the guac and sour cream. For the guacamole, mash together 2 avocados, 1/4 cup cilantro, juice of 2 limes and a pinch of salt in a bowl. For the sour cream, mix together the sour cream, chipotle, and juice of half a lime in a bowl.

  5. Once the cheese is melted, top with guac, sour cream, tomatoes, jalapenos, and remaining cilantro.

Takes 20 minutes

Serves 4-8
